Florence S. Boop

January 7, 1936 — December 7, 2023

Mifflinburg

Florence S. Boop, 87, of Swengel Rd., Mifflinburg, since 1969, entered into rest at 2:22 a.m., Thursday, December 7, 2023, at home.

She was born January 7, 1936, in Union County, a daughter of the late Francis C. and Lodie (Wolfe) Strickler.  On January 7, 1955, she married Earl J. “Jim” Boop, who preceded her in death December 25, 2021.  They celebrated 66 years of marriage.

Florence was a 1953 graduate of Mifflinburg High School, where she played basketball and played the clarinet in the band.

She was a member of the Christ’s United Lutheran Church, Millmont, where she was a member of the women’s group, helped with alter guild, church suppers, and the West End Fair booth.

Florence was employed as a banker at the Mifflinburg Bank & Trust until 1955, and in her later years at Lewisburg National Bank, Northern Central, and M&T Bank.

She worked the registration at the West End Fair, was judge of elections for Lewis Township, and was treasurer of the American Red Cross, Lewisburg, where she was presented with the Clara Barton Award.

Florence enjoyed bowling, playing bingo, shopping, and camping at Hidden Valley Campground, Mifflinburg.
